Wow, that's a boomer, so what month are you on? Who is your doctor and what side of town do you live in? Well if I was you the closer to the six months deadline I would start getting my psych eval done, start going to some support groups, go ahead and get your labs done...include a Tsh, glucose, Iron, hpylori breath test, cholesterol and a complete metabolic test. If you can go ahead and get a endoscopy done right at the six months that would be better. This way once the dieting is over and you have everything else done the doctor can submit to the ins and they can give you a surgery date sooner.
